Default .17HMR vs. .22WMR

i am getting a new gun for yotes and i can get either a .17HMR or .22WMR because of money. im not sure which one to get. .17 shoots flatter but has 33 less ft./lbs at 150yds. which one?

I have a savage 17 hmr and freakin' looooovveee the thing. It is the only rifle that from 100 yards it hits EXACTLY where the cross hairs are at....at least the only rifle I have ever owned.

There is one negative that I have found over the 22 mag....the ammo is about three or four dollars more expensive per 50 rounds. So when I'm spending 10 bucks for 50 rounds of vmax...a 22 mag owner will be paying 7 or 8 bucks.

Over time, that can make a difference. If I had a choice and to do it all over I would pick my 17 any time! Especially since my buddy has the 22 mag and it just doesn't seem as fun or as accurate when shooting it!

For shooting dogs I would go with the 22mag. I've shot a half dozen or so coyots with my 22mag and it has anchoered everyone but one on the spot, the one only made it 30 yards or so then expired.
